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from St Johns (London) to Acocks Green start from as little as £11.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from St Johns (London) to Acocks Green start from £46.30 one way, or £46.40 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from St Johns (London) to Acocks Green are available for £92.80 one way, or £149.10 return

Facilities and Amenities

St Johns station makes ticketing hassle-free with several options available for passengers. A ticket office is open from Monday to Friday, 07:10 to 13:50. Besides, ticket machines, including those accessible on the platforms, are available for purchasing tickets and collecting those booked online. For smart travelers, smartcards are both issued and validated at the station.

Although the station lacks some facilities like luggage storage and refreshment options, travelers can rely on excellent help and support. There's a help point for immediate assistance, while customer help points are scattered throughout the station. The station is well-monitored with CCTV, ensuring passenger security. Moreover, the Southeastern Customer Services can be contacted for lost property, providing a helpful service whenever needed.

Getting Around

Despite its limited step-free access, various options ensure a smooth transit experience. While wheelchairs aren’t available, ramps for train access are provided. Although parking facilities are limited and the station lacks accessible spaces, assistance for those with mobility impairments can be arranged by contacting the Call Centre ahead of travel.

For those seeking further travel via bus, comprehensive information on onward journeys can be found online. When rail replacements are necessary, designated bus stops ensure connectivity towards nearby locations such as New Cross and Lewisham, with helpful information available through services like "what 3 words" for precise location details.

Facilities and Amenities

Acocks Green station provides several facilities to ensure a smooth transit experience. The ticket office operates from early morning until late afternoon on weekdays and Saturdays, with the option to collect tickets purchased online using the ticket machine. Unfortunately, the station lacks accessible ticket machines, but staff assistance is available during selected hours to help customers. The station also features informational departure screens and audible announcements to keep passengers informed.

Security is a priority, with CCTV operations in place. Luggage storage is not available, so travelers are advised to keep their belongings close. The station adheres to the Secure Station Scheme, ensuring a safe environment for commuters.

Accessibility

Acocks Green is a category 'A' step-free access station, meaning you'll find it user-friendly, allowing easy navigation to all platforms. However, while there are no ramps for train access, conductors are available to assist if needed. There are no toilet facilities on site, nor wheelchair availability, but seating areas are abundant, providing some comfort.

The car park, operated by Transport for West Midlands, maintains over 130 spaces, including six accessible slots. It's a 24/7 open facility with CCTV surveillance, and importantly, it's free! Bicycle storage is also an option, offering stands, lockers, and CCTV for security purposes.

Onward Travel Options

For those venturing beyond the tracks, Acocks Green presents diverse onward travel connections. Rail replacement services are conveniently located next to the station. Taxis can be arranged through Premier Radio Taxi by calling 0121 604 4000. Detailed information for planning bus journeys is available online, allowing passengers an easy transition from rail to road.
